1. IndiaInfoline
  2. News
  3. PR Newswire
PR Newswire News On IndiaInfoline.com
Result Express
  • I O C L

    Indian Oil Corporation (IOC) is one of the largest oil refining and marketing companies in India. It operates 11 refineries in ...

    Buy Reco. Price: 426.80

  • C P C L

    Chennai Petroleum Corporation is a subsidiary of IOCL (owning 51.89% stake). It is largest refinery in South India with a total ...

    Buy Reco. Price: 399.20